table th { font-size:11px; color:#FF6600; border-bottom:1px solid #cccccc}
#tableau td { font-size:10px; padding:0px 5px 0px 5px; border-bottom:1px solid #cccccc; height:22px}
input { margin:0px; padding:0px; font-size:10px}
form{margin:0px; padding:0px;}


.FrontbackgroundHome{
background-image: url("../images/bandeau/background_home_ete.jpg");
}

.FrontbackgroundFond{
background-image: url("../images/bandeau/fond_ete.jpg");
}

.FrontbgcolorFonce{
background-color: #678609;
}

.FrontbgcolorClair{
background-color: #9EC81C;
}

.FrontStyleTab {
font-family: Arial, Helvetica, sans-serif;
font-size: 1px;
color: #000000;
text-decoration: none;
line-height: 1px
}

.FrontArial6 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 6px;
color: #000000;
text-decoration: none;
line-height: 7px
}

.FrontArial10 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#000000;
text-decoration: none;
line-height: 12px
}

.FrontArial10333300 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333300;
text-decoration: none;
line-height: 12px
}

.FrontArial10333333 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333333;
text-decoration: none;
line-height: 12px
}

.FrontArial10FFFFFF {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FFFFFF;
text-decoration: none;
line-height: 12px
}

.FrontArial10666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#666666;
text-decoration: none;
line-height: 12px
}

.FrontArial10FF6600 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FF6600;
text-decoration: none;
line-height: 12px
}

.FrontArial11 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#000000;
text-decoration: none;
line-height: 13px
}

.FrontArial11333333 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#333333;
text-decoration: none;
line-height: 13px
}

.FrontArial11B {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#000000;
font-weight: bold;
text-decoration: none;
line-height: 13px
}

.FrontArial11B333333 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#333333;
font-weight: bold;
text-decoration: none;
line-height: 13px
}

.FrontArial11BFFFFFF {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#FFFFFF;
font-weight: bold;
text-decoration: none;
line-height: 13px
}

.FrontArial11FF6600 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#FF6600;
text-decoration: none;
line-height: 13px
}

.FrontArial11BFF6600 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#FF6600;
font-weight: bold;
text-decoration: none;
line-height: 13px
}

.FrontArial11666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#666666;
text-decoration: none;
line-height: 13px
}

.FrontArial11B666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 11px;
color: #666666;
font-weight: bold;
text-decoration: none;
line-height: 13px
}

.FrontArial14666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 14px;
color: #666666;
text-decoration: none;
line-height: 16px
}

.FrontArial14BFF6600 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 14px;
color: #FF6600;
font-weight: bold;
text-decoration: none;
line-height: 16px
}

.FrontArial16666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 16px;
color: #666666;
text-decoration: none;
line-height: 18px
}

.FrontArial16B666666 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 16px;
color: #666666;
font-weight: bold;
text-decoration: none;
line-height: 18px
}

.FrontArial18999999 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#999999;
text-decoration: none;
line-height: 20px
}

.FrontArial18FF6600 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#FF6600;
text-decoration: none;
line-height: 20px
}

.FrontArial18000000 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#000000;
text-decoration: none;
line-height: 20px
}

A.FrontLienArial10FF6600: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FF6600;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FF6600: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FF6600;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FF6600: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FF6600;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FF6600: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FF6600;
text-decoration: underline;
line-height: 12px
}

A.FrontLienArial10FFFFFF: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FFFFFF;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FFFFFF: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FFFFFF;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FFFFFF: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FFFFFF;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10FFFFFF: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#FFFFFF;
text-decoration: underline;
line-height: 12px
}

A.FrontLienArial10333300: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333300;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333300: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333300;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333300: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333300;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333300: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333300;
text-decoration: underline;
line-height: 12px
}

A.FrontLienArial10666666: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#666666;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10666666: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#666666;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10666666: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#666666;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10666666: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#666666;
text-decoration: underline;
line-height: 12px
}

A.FrontLienArial10333333: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333333;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333333: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333333;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333333: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333333;
text-decoration: none;
line-height: 12px
}

A.FrontLienArial10333333: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
color: #333333;
text-decoration: underline;
line-height: 12px
}

A.FrontLienArial18FF6600:active{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#FF6600;
text-decoration: none;
line-height: 20px
}

A.FrontLienArial18FF6600:link{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#FF6600;
text-decoration: none;
line-height: 20px
}

A.FrontLienArial18FF6600:visited{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#FF6600;
text-decoration: none;
line-height: 20px
}

A.FrontLienArial18FF6600:hover{
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 18px;
color: #FF6600;
text-decoration: none;
line-height: 20px
}

.FrontChampsTexte {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
border : 1px solid #000000;
font-style: normal;
color: #000000;
line-height: 12px;
height : 18px;
width : 100px;
}

.FrontChampsTexte175 {
font-family:  Arial, Verdana, Trebuchet MS;
font-size: 10px;
border : 1px solid #000000;
font-style: normal;
color: #000000;
line-height: 12px;
height : 18px;
width : 175px;
}

.FrontCombo160_20  {
border : 1px solid #000000;
width : 160px;
height : 20px;
font-family : Arial, Helvetica, sans-serif;
font-size : 11px;
}

.FrontArea175x50  {
font-family: Arial,trebuchet,arial;
font-size: 10px;
border : 1px solid #000000;
width : 175px;
height : 50px;
}

.FrontArea270x80  {
font-family: Arial,trebuchet,arial;
font-size: 10px;
border : 1px solid #000000;
width : 270px;
height : 80px;
}

.FrontArea500x60  {
font-family: Arial,trebuchet,arial;
font-size: 10px;
border : 1px solid #000000;
width : 500px;
height : 60px;
}

.FrontLayerDiv {
	position : relative;
	overflow : auto;
	scrollbar-face-color : #EEE6D2;
	scrollbar-shadow-color : #666666;
	scrollbar-highlight-color : #EEE6D2;
	scrollbar-3dlight-color : #EEE6D2;
	scrollbar-darkshadow-color : #EEE6D2;
	scrollbar-track-color : #FFF9E9;
	scrollbar-arrow-color : #666666;
	left: -1px;

}

